What are the eligibility requirements for participating in the tender?

The eligibility requirements for this tender necessitate that bidders be registered entities with a minimum annual turnover of 1 Lakh and a minimum of 2 years of experience supplying similar furniture items. OEM authorization is also crucial for validating the products. Bidders seeking exemptions must submit supporting documents.

What certificates are required to bid on this tender?

Bidders must acquire OEM authorization certificates and should possess certifications proving their turnover and experience in supplying relevant items. These certificates are essential for demonstrating compliance with the technical requirements outlined in the tender documentation.
